Output 8b51cc3901de7653efb6e5571af3a7a8c85f83419544b24f4705760dfe9db2d3:0

value
15000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c42104cf34fe96dbf49bbf143d0aa4cd4aa5dd4 OP_EQUAL
address
3EUdfarjMauXWzhTnpp9vCQ8gAuqfaW122
transaction
8b51cc3901de7653efb6e5571af3a7a8c85f83419544b24f4705760dfe9db2d3
spent
true